The Great War of 1914-1918 changed the world. Learn how this conflict affected people, agriculture, and mining in Boulder County and the Louisville area. Join the City’s Ranger Naturalist and Louisville Historical Museum staff for a walking tour of Open Space areas that show traces from Louisville’s contributions to the war effort. The tour leaves from Kerr Gardens and will require participants to walk about 2.5 miles, including some uphill sections of trail. Be sure to bring water, sunscreen, appropriate clothing for the weather, and comfortable shoes. Please leave pets at home for all Open Space events. Leashed service pets permitted.
Appropriate for ages 12 and up. Please do not bring dogs to this event.
